DNA Metalwork is now accredited to ISO 3834-2 & BS EN 1090

DNA Metalwork has successfully achieved full CE Marking compliance with certification to BS EN 1090 (up to and including Execution Class 3) as well as ISO 3834-2 accreditation for welding and fabrication.

Complementing our existing ISO 9001:2008 accreditation, the new CE marking certification means we are now able to deliver consistently high quality steel, stainless steel and aluminium structures, whilst conforming to customer demands.

As a company that embraces the principles of continuous quality improvement, DNA Metalwork is now also one of the few UK companies certified to EN 3834-2 for welding and fabrication of stainless steels, ferritic steels and aluminium for use in the offshore, construction and rail industries.

DNA Metalwork operate from a state-of-the-art 300,000 sq. ft. manufacturing facility with an extensive capacity, providing a wide range of metal profiling and processing services.

These services include laser cutting, waterjet cutting, plasma and flame cutting as well as CNC machining, welding/fabrication, press braking, shot blasting, wet painting and powder coating.
